Own a 97 impreza turbo,When going to overtake foot hard down get to about 3,500-4000 revs and the car just seems to stop as if hitting a wall,lunge forward and then picks up again as though hitting a rev limiter.Have recentley fitted prodrive back box and forge motorsport dump valve could this be related.

Does it do it more in the cold weather?

I wouldn't have said the mods would cause the problem, though they could have pushed the boost up a little and over the edge!!

Do a search for cleaning the boost solenoid (It's the cylindrical thing mounted in front of the drivers side suspension tower).
Cleaning it out would be the first step. (It gets contaminated if you over fill the oil on a service!!!)

If that doesn't cure it. It's time to fit a boost gauge for a bit of diagnosis! It's advisable to fit one anyway
You can get a gauge for about £40 and pod is about the same.
